The last few days of spring break were somewhat uneventful in perspective, and flew by fast. Soon enough, they had to return to school and get used to the regular schedule.
Awsten, Jawn and Otto were walking to class together as they always did. Jawn had ranted about how he'd broken his favorite camera lenses and Otto had mentioned that he had gone on a date with a girl in his geometry class by the name of Grace. Awsten didn't mention that he had a crush on her in the 7th grade.
It was nice to be back in town — in Awsten's opinion. California was outstanding , and don't get him wrong, he'd miss it like hell , but it wasn't home. It felt nice to get back into the swing of things.
"I'm bisexual." Awsten stated as they reached Jawn's classroom, formerly quiet. They were extra dearly, so they had time to talk before class started. Awsten's internal dialogue decided it was now or never.
"So am I. You want an award?" Jawn responded, chuckling. He waved himself off. "Just kidding. That's cool, Aws. I'm glad you figured yourself out."
"Awesome, dude. Now you've got almost unlimited partner possibilities. That's sweet. " Otto continued off Jawn's statement, patting Awsten on the shoulder.
"Speaking of partners," Jawn said teasingly, "How're things with your man-crush? You didn't update me much over break, asshole. Too busy with your face in a pillow?"
"Something like that. We're, uh," Awsten felt his face get hot, lowering his voice. Jawn and Otto shot him interested glances. "We're together now. We're actually going on a date... today. We kinda went on some in Cali, but we haven't been on like, a real one till now. I'm kinda scared."
"Holy shit. 'Was gonna invite you to the skate park after school but I think that's a little more important." Otto's eyes widened. "Good luck, man. You'll be fine."
"Yeah," Jawn agreed, stepping closer to the door of his first period. "I gotta go, but you'll be okay, dude. Don't sweat it, just chill out."
Awsten sighed as Jawn left and him and Otto continued to walk down the hall in content silence. Awsten wasn't positive as to where his new elective was, but he knew it was going to be interesting. He tried to get into graphic design because he liked editing, but instead he was placed into art because the class he wanted was full.
Otto left to his class, and Awsten fended for himself and found the art room with time to spare before the bell would ring. It was kind of sad that he was a senior and hadn't known where it was until now. He sat down at one of the few tables there, setting his bag on the ground.
His schedule had switched his biology class to second period instead of first, so he no longer had this class period with Geoff. Luckily though, Geoff's schedule transferred him to second period bio as well, so they still shared that class in general. It was still unfortunate that Awsten didn't get to see him first thing in the morning, though.
He fished a pencil out of the front pocket of his thrasher sweatshirt and set it on the table, sitting with his head resting on one of his hands upright. He spaced out until the stool beside him pulled out, and he briefly glanced over. It was Carter.
"Oh. Hey, dude." Awsten said tiredly, his eyebrows raising as Carter put their own bag on the floor with a loud thud. "How was your break?"
Carter smiled softly, still obviously half asleep as they conversed at the table. "To be honest, pretty uneventful. Slept in, played video games, the whole shebang. How was the wondrous California? Your pretty face get sunburnt?"
